LeBron James Meets The GMC Hummer EV In New Ad: Video

General Motors teamed up with LeBron James to promote the launch of the new GMC Hummer EV. The automaker tapped James to appear in its “Quiet Revolution” Super Bowl ad for the Hummer EV in January and the basketball legend has also appeared in other social media-based promotions for the electric truck throughout January and February.

The most recent marketing material for the GMC Hummer EV featuring LeBron James is a YouTube video showing the 36-year-old Ohio native getting up close and personal with the truck and checking out its various technology and features. James is no stranger to the Hummer brand, having previously owned a Hummer H2, and is excited at the prospect of getting behind the wheel of a battery-powered Hummer offering.

“You know GMC should be extremely proud of themselves of the build of this..this beast,” James says of the new Hummer EV in the video. “The details inside and the exterior is second to none. Obviously, you know they spent a lot of hours on making sure the quality and detailing of this vehicle is amazing. And for it to be all-electric, for it to still have that power and that presence of a Hummer, don’t be surprised when see me rolling down the street in this.”

“So futuristic but so bold at the same time,” the basketball star adds. “It’s like sleek and bold. Love it.”

The 2022 GMC Hummer EV rides on GM’s new EV-dedicated BT1 platform, and utilizes the automaker’s Ultium lithium-ion battery technology and Ultium Drive motor technology. The Hummer EV pickup is offered with a variety of different powertrain setups, but the range-topping Edition 1 model featured in this video is the most powerful. All Edition 1s will come standard with a tri-motor powertrain producing 1,000 horsepower and 11,500 pound-feet of wheel torque, which sends the off-roader to 60 mph in just three seconds.
